hasunow Posted February 22, 2011 Share Posted February 22, 2011 I'm thinking about getting a pair of skates, would these be ok? http://www.hockeymonkey.com/mission-inline-hockey-skates-csx-sr.html And would a size 11 shoe size mean get a size 11 skate? I know some brands aren't sized like that, but from what I read these should be. Those look decent, especially for that price. However, i personally would never buy a pair of skates especially without trying them on first. They all have different 'feels' to them. Missions tend to be a very narrow and very hard boot. Maybe go to Monkey Sports (store in Woodbridge) first, and try on a couple different brands for sizing and for comfort. If you like the Mission's, go back and buy'm online.
